One tool that can help you maximize your potential as a front-end developer is ChatGPT. ChatGPT is a large language model that is trained to understand natural language and respond to user inputs. It is based on the GPT-3.5 architecture, which means it has a high level of accuracy and can understand complex queries.
As a front-end developer, you can use ChatGPT to automate various tasks and streamline your workflow. Here are some examples of how you can use ChatGPT:
Code Assistance: ChatGPT can help you with coding tasks by suggesting code snippets or correcting syntax errors. You can also ask ChatGPT to explain a particular code concept or provide examples of how to implement a specific feature.
Testing: ChatGPT can help you test your front-end code by generating test cases or running automated tests.
Debugging: ChatGPT can assist you in debugging your code by identifying the source of an error and suggesting fixes.
Collaboration: ChatGPT can facilitate collaboration with other developers by suggesting solutions to conflicts or providing real-time feedback on code changes.
To get started with ChatGPT, you can begin by exploring the OpenAI API documentation and experimenting with the different functionalities. You can also join online developer communities and forums to ask questions and get advice from other experienced developers.
If you're interested in getting started in tech, there are a few key steps you can take:
Learn the basics: Start by learning the fundamentals of computer science and programming languages. There are many online resources, such as Codecademy and Udacity, that offer free or low-cost courses.
Build a portfolio: Create a portfolio of your projects to showcase your skills and experience. This will help you stand out to potential employers or clients.
Network: Attend meetups, conferences, and other events to network with other developers and learn about job opportunities.
Keep learning: Technology is constantly evolving, so it's important to stay up-to-date with the latest trends and developments. Join online communities and forums, and read blogs and industry publications to stay informed.
